Texas InstrumentsSN74LVC1G11DBVRLogic Gates

AND Gate 1-Element 3-IN 6-Pin SOT-23 T/R

SN74LVC1G11DBVR logic gates from Texas Instruments are designed specifically to be interconnected and create a variety of different logic-based circuits. This gate has an operating temperature range of -40 °C to 125 °C. In order to ensure safe delivery and enable quick mounting of this component after delivery, it will be encased in tape and reel packaging during shipment. This device has a typical operating supply voltage of 1.8|2.5|3.3|5 V. Its minimum operating supply voltage of 1.65 V, while its maximum is 5.5 V.
